Creamy Frozen Fruit Salad

October 4, 2017 By admin

A rich and sweet fruit salad that could double easily as a dessert.

1 16-oz can fruit cocktail
1 8 3/4-oz can crushed pineapple
1 16-oz can pitted sweet cherries
1 8-oz package cream cheese, softened
1 C sour cream
1/4 C granulated sugar
1 C miniature marshmallows

In strainer, drain fruit cocktail, pineapple, and cherries.

In a large bowl, beat cream cheese, sour cream, and sugar until creamy. Stir drained fruits and marshmallows into cheese mixture. Pour into a large mold or loaf pan. Freeze overnight (or at least 8 hours).

Ten to 15 minutes before serving remove mold from freezer and let stand at room temperature. Slice into serving sizes and arrange on a tray lined with leaf lettuce.

Servings: 10

Not Reese’s Carob Candy

October 4, 2017 By admin

A delicious blend of peanut butter and chocolate flavors.

1 C your favorite carob chips
1 C your favorite peanut butter
1/2-1 C your favorite chopped nuts

Place all ingredients in a microwave-safe bowl. Microwave until chips are softened. Stir and pour batter into a lightly oiled pan. Chill. Cut into squares and serve.

You can also make thie recipe in a double boiler.

Variations:
Add mint
1/2-1 C granola
Chopped coconut

Servings: about 1/2 dozen pieces

Baked Corn

September 27, 2017 By admin

Sweet creamed corn baked with accents of red and green peppers.

2 16-oz cans cream-style corn
2 eggs (or 1/2 C egg substitute)
2 Tbsp sugar
2 Tbsp flour
6 1/2 oz evaporated milk
2 Tbsp chopped red pepper
2 Tbsp chopped green pepper

In a medium bowl, mix all ingredients. Pour into greased 9″ x 13″ baking dish. Bake at 350° F for one hour. Serve hot. This can be rewarmed.

Servings: 8

Peaches and Cream Pie

September 27, 2017 By admin

Fluffy as a cloud, this delicious dessert makes a pretty presentation.

3/4 C flour

1/2 tsp salt
1 tsp baking powder
1-(3.2 oz) pkg cook and serve vanilla pudding mix
3 Tbsp butter, softened
1 egg
1/2 C milk
1- 29 oz can slice peaches, drained (reserve liquid) or
2 1/2 C sliced fresh peaches in 1/4 C sugar
1- 8 oz pkg cream cheese, softened
1/2 C sugar
1 tsp cinnamon

Preheat oven to 350°. Grease sides and bottoms of 10 inch deep pie pan. In a medium bowl, mix together flour, salt, baking powder and pudding mix. Mix in butter, egg and milk and beat 2 minutes. Pour into pie pan. Arrange peach slices on top of pudding mixture. In a small bowl, beat cream cheese until fluffy. Add 1/2 cup of sugar and 3 tablespoons of peach syrup and beat for 2 minutes. Spoon over peaches to within 1 inch of pan edge. Mix sugar and cinnamon and sprinkle over top. Bake for 30 to 35 minutes.

Servings: 8

Seafood Delite Salad

September 27, 2017 By admin

An interesting vegetarian alternative for that seafood flavor!

1/2 C almonds, pre-soaked
1/2 C sunflower seeds, pre-soaked
1/2 C water, if needed
1/2 C celery, minced
1/4 C red onion, minced
1/4 C fresh parsley, minced
1/4 C lemon juice
1/2 tsp sea salt
1/2 tsp kelp powder
1/2 tsp dill weed (or fresh dill)

Process almonds and sunflower seeds through a Champion juicer with blank in place. Use very small amounts of water in alternating fashion if needed to process.

Put mixture into a bowl and add remaining ingredients and mix by hand. Chill and let sit a few hours to meld flavors.

Serve with crackers or wraps or on a bed of red tip lettuce. Will keep in a sealed container in the refrigerator for up to 1 week.

Variation: For salmon flavor, add carrot pulp to color and dill weed to taste. To make Tuno Crackers spread, put 1/2-3/4 C of the mixture onto a Nori sheet and cover with another sheet. Cut into 12 pieces and dehydrate at 110 degrees until crisp, approximately 6 hours.

Servings: ~2 cups of salad
